关系型数据库是现代信息系统的核心,它通过表格形式存储数据,每个表格代表一个实体,如用户、订单或产品。这种结构使得数据之间的关系清晰且易于管理。
SQL(结构化查询语言)是与关系型数据库交互的主要工具。它允许用户执行查询、更新、插入和删除操作,是数据库管理的基础技能。
在SQL中,SELECT语句是最常用的命令之一,用于从数据库中检索数据。通过指定列名和条件,可以精准获取所需信息,提高数据处理效率。
为了优化查询性能,合理使用索引至关重要。索引类似于书籍的目录,能够加快数据检索速度,但过多的索引可能影响写入效率。
数据库设计时应遵循范式理论,减少数据冗余并确保数据一致性。常见的范式包括第一范式、第二范式和第三范式,每一步都逐步提升数据结构的规范性。

AI绘图,仅供参考
实际应用中,连接(JOIN)操作常用于合并多个表的数据。内连接、左连接和全外连接等不同类型的连接方式,适用于不同的业务场景。
安全性也是数据库管理的重要方面。通过设置权限、使用加密技术和定期备份,可以有效保护数据免受未授权访问和意外丢失的风险。